Stonewall DFL Honors the Life of Allan H. Spear

(Saint Paul, MN) October 12, 2008 – Members of the Lesbian, Gay, Bisexual and Transgender community throughout the State of Minnesota are called to remember the life of former State Senator, Allan Spear who passed away on Saturday night at the age of 71 from complications following heart surgery on Thursday. Spear served as a state Senate president in the Minnesota Legislature for nearly 30 years and is noted as one of the state’s first openly gay politicians.

“The influence of Senator Spear can be seen throughout the State of Minnesota and will live on as LGBT leaders continue our fight for equality,” said Del Jenkins, Stonewall DFL Chair. “We mourn his passing and offer our condolences to his family and those in the community that knew him.”

In the April of each year, Stonewall has presented the Allan Spear Award to the political leaders of tomorrow in recognition of the Senator’s lasting influence on LGBT politics in Minnesota.
